Section 36-7-4-1017 - Remedies and enforcement; status of structures erected in violation

In an action or proceeding by the municipality or county for the taking, appropriation, or condemnation of land, or in an action against the municipality or county, no compensation or damages may be awarded for the taking of or injury to any structure erected in violation of:

(1) an ordinance adopted under this chapter; or
(2) any prior ordinance superseded by an ordinance adopted under this chapter.

This section applies only if the structure remains in violation at the time of the taking, appropriation, or condemnation.
